    Deshaun Watson felt 'really confident' against Jaguars, remains undefeated vs. Jacksonville

    By Juston Lewis, Jacksonville Florida Times-Union,

    2 days ago

    For Cleveland Browns quarterback Deshaun Watson, the Jacksonville Jaguars were the exact team he needed to face.

    Watson came into the game with an undefeated record against the Jaguars and he left " TrEverBank Stadium " the same way.

    The Browns defeated the Jaguars 18-13 , with Watson outdueling former Clemson successor Trevor Lawrence .

    "I was thinking that all week, actually, but I didn't want to jinx myself so I didn't tell anybody, but I kind of knew that I had a pretty good record against Jacksonville," Watson said after the game. He moved to 7-0 all time against Jacksonville. "Going into this week, I felt really, really confident."

    He passed for 22 of 34 passes for 186 yards with no touchdowns. But it was the way he was able to extend plays, often times eluding defenders and finding open receivers down the field.

    It's a relationship that Watson is still developing with his receivers after missing multiple games in his first two seasons with the Browns.

    He said he's told receivers that the play is still alive until they blow it dead, implying that he'll keep fighting to complete a pass until he's sacked or tackled. And against the Jaguars, he did just that.

    It seemed he was the Watson of old, but head coach Kevin Stefanski never lost his faith in him.

    “I'm not going to say comeback performance. That’s our starting quarterback out there making plays, he's not perfect," he said of Watson. "He made some plays and that's who he is. I thought his pocket movement, making plays off schedule was incredible.

    "A couple of those throws down the field were really, really impressive and he never blinked."
